Police plus grande
Police plus petite
Accueil > Langages

Nos Formations Développement

Imprimer

Fruits de plus de 20 années d'expérience de formation, les cursus de Sodifrance Institut permettent d'atteindre tous les niveaux de spécialisation de l’ingénieur d’études au chef de projet, en passant par l’architecte spécialisé Java, .Net ou même PHP.

Nous avons complété notre offre pour suivre vos demandes ainsi que l’évolution de vos environnements et les dernières tendances du marché.

Ainsi, la première tendance nous conduit à enrichir notre offre Web 2.0 par les Rich Internet Applications (RIA). Ce sont des technologies qui apportent aux applications un usage plus efficace avec une ergonomie plus fluide et plus conviviale. Parmi les solutions existantes en Web 2.0, nous mettons en avant : Ajax, GWT et aussi Flex. Soutenues par des éditeurs tels que Google et Adobe, ces technologies sont devenues une alternative prisée aux frameworks classiques.

Autre orientation perçue, la gestion de projet informatique est fortement influencée par l’approche Agile de développement. Avant tout, l’approche Agile prône l’utilisation de méthodes itératives et incrémentales dans le but de produire rapidement des livrables qui puissent être immédiatement confrontés aux besoins des utilisateurs et ainsi éviter les écueils de fin de projet. Fruit de l’association d’un certain nombre de bonnes pratiques logicielles largement éprouvées (Intégration Continue, Travail collaboratif, Dévelopement piloté par les tests : Test Driven Developpement, extreme Programming…), cette méthode convient particulièrement aux projets de taille réduite. Au-delà, mieux vaut utiliser des méthodes basées sur la génération par les modèles tels que nous le proposons avec les outils MIA Software. L’approche Agile  du moment est incontestablement Scrum !

Enfin, la technologie .Net est incontestablement montée en puissance et en maturité. Ce constat est unanime. Que ce soit au niveau du langage, des outils de développement et d’intégration, de ses frameworks : WCF, WWF, WPF, Silverlight en Web 2.0, ou encore LINQ. La technologie .Net peut être utilisée de façon exclusive, mais aussi en complément d’autres technologies comme J2EE, par exemple, au travers d’une architecture SOA à base de Web Services.

 

Nos Cursus

Cursus Développeur Web
Cursus Développeur Java/JEE

 

Nos programmes de formation :

Introduction aux Nouvelles Technologies

 Voir le programme

Introduction à XML

 Voir le programme

Développer des pages web avec XHTML, CSS et JAVASCRIPT

Voir le programme

Modélisation et Conception UML 2 Appliquée

Concevoir en Objet & Programmer en Java

Voir le programme

Développer des applications web en JAVA avec JSP/Servlets

Voir le programme

Développer des Applications Web avec le framework Java Server Faces (JSF)

Voir le programme

Développer des Applications Java EE avec les composants EJB 3

Voir le programme

Assurer la persistance de vos données avec le framework Hibernate

Voir le programme